BIG - Bari International Gender film festival dedicates a strong focus to Antony Hickling.
@Cineporto - Apulia Film Commission - Bari
Hicking's is a theatrical cinematography able to mix different languages and cultures: East and West, classical and contemporary culture, symbols and metaphors, reality and dream.
An intense style who can afford to bring on stage, with irony and provocation, innocence and brutality, the human unconscious and its incarnations, through stories and characters that become archetypes.
Three films, three chameleonic works that play the transformation, crossing different expressions, including performance, contemporary dance, cinema, literature and a meeting with an extraordinarily experimental director.
